What is the difference between lower heating value and higher heating value?

HHV stands for higher heating value while LHV stands for lower heating value. The key difference between HHV and LHV is that HHV can be determined by bringing all the products of combustion back to the original pre-combustion temperature while allowing any produced vapour to condense.

What is the significance of the heating value HHV and LHV for bio oil?

HHV assumes all the water component is in liquid state at the end of combustion (in product of combustion). LHV (Lower heating value) is determined by subtracting the heat of vaporization of the water vapor from the higher heating value.

What does the lower heating value tell about gas?

The lower heating value (also known as net calorific value) of a fuel is defined as the amount of heat released by combusting a specified quantity (initially at 25°C) and returning the temperature of the combustion products to 150°C, which assumes the latent heat of vaporization of water in the reaction products is not …

How do you go from LHV to HHV?

Under this formula, the relationship between the lower heating value of a fuel and the higher heating value of that fuel is: LHV = HHV – 10.55(W + 9H) Where: LHV = lower heating value of fuel in Btu/lb, HHV = higher heating value of fuel in Btu/lb, W = Weight \% of moisture in fuel, and H = Weight \% of hydrogen in fuel.

Which heating value is more important?

If water is present as vapor, then the heating value is called net calorific value. In real operating situations, water in exhaust gases is present as vapor, so net calorific value is more important for energy efficiency calculations.
